Mercurial > hg > graal-compiler
graph
-
re-added JVMCI library and generate it JVMCI classes in JDK9Mon, 04 Jan 2016 13:48:37 +0100, by Doug Simon
-
TraceRA: work around warning with newer ecj versions.Mon, 04 Jan 2016 12:17:38 +0100, by Josef Eisl
-
Add schedule phase as last phase for economy low tier - a valid schedule needs to be available after running low tier.Mon, 04 Jan 2016 01:45:30 +0100, by Thomas Wuerthinger
-
Clean up unused instance field in SchedulePhase.Mon, 04 Jan 2016 01:15:44 +0100, by Thomas Wuerthinger
-
Add suppress warnings for try in SchedulePhase#run.Mon, 04 Jan 2016 00:57:26 +0100, by Thomas Wuerthinger
-
Refactor scheduling phase to be without state and produce a ScheduleResult that is stored in the graph.Mon, 04 Jan 2016 00:48:58 +0100, by Thomas Wuerthinger
-
Undo assignment of different bci for unwind block.Sat, 02 Jan 2016 16:49:35 +0100, by Thomas Wuerthinger
-
Do not full unroll loops with unwind exits.Sat, 02 Jan 2016 13:57:16 +0100, by Thomas Wuerthinger
-
Do not peel loops with loop exits that unwind.Sat, 02 Jan 2016 13:26:48 +0100, by Thomas Wuerthinger
-
Fix wrong bci given to unwind block in bci block mapping.Sat, 02 Jan 2016 12:46:21 +0100, by Thomas Wuerthinger
-
Fix TypeSystemTest. Apply same optimizations on reference snippet as on test snippet.Sat, 02 Jan 2016 00:50:24 +0100, by Thomas Wuerthinger
-
Perform DCE for old loop phis after peeling.Fri, 01 Jan 2016 23:55:03 +0100, by Thomas Wuerthinger
-
Fix FrameStateAssignment#hasFloatingDeopts utility.Fri, 01 Jan 2016 20:47:47 +0100, by Thomas Wuerthinger
-
Merge.Fri, 01 Jan 2016 19:09:59 +0100, by Thomas Wuerthinger
-
Further simplifications of node predicates.Fri, 01 Jan 2016 19:09:36 +0100, by Thomas Wuerthinger
-
Move proxy handling from AbstractBeginNode to LoopExitNode.Fri, 01 Jan 2016 18:50:05 +0100, by Thomas Wuerthinger
-
Reduce usage of node predicate isNotA.Fri, 01 Jan 2016 18:44:10 +0100, by Thomas Wuerthinger
-
Remove IsNotNullPredicate.Fri, 01 Jan 2016 18:35:53 +0100, by Thomas Wuerthinger
-
Move loop phi recursive usage optimization from loop begin simplification to loop phi canonicalization.Fri, 01 Jan 2016 18:32:58 +0100, by Thomas Wuerthinger
-
Remove DistinctFilteredNodeIterable.Fri, 01 Jan 2016 18:14:07 +0100, by Thomas Wuerthinger
-
Do not clean invalid phis during graph building. Too much complexity for a very rare case.Fri, 01 Jan 2016 18:12:51 +0100, by Thomas Wuerthinger
-
Remove FilteredNodeIterable#distinct.Fri, 01 Jan 2016 15:37:32 +0100, by Thomas Wuerthinger
-
Remove simplification for AbstractNewObjectNode. This optimization is handled by partial escape analysis.Fri, 01 Jan 2016 15:36:22 +0100, by Thomas Wuerthinger
-
Remove FilteredNodeIterable#or.Fri, 01 Jan 2016 15:29:38 +0100, by Thomas Wuerthinger
-
Remove FilteredNodeIterable#nonNull.Fri, 01 Jan 2016 15:28:03 +0100, by Thomas Wuerthinger
-
Remove NodeIterable#filterInterface.Fri, 01 Jan 2016 15:20:58 +0100, by Thomas Wuerthinger
-
Reduce usage of #filterInterface; introduce utility StructuredGraph#clearAllStateAfter.Fri, 01 Jan 2016 15:16:18 +0100, by Thomas Wuerthinger
-
Clean up FrameStateAssignmentPhase#checkFixedDeopts.Fri, 01 Jan 2016 14:52:37 +0100, by Thomas Wuerthinger
-
Simplify GraphUtil#isFloatingNode.Fri, 01 Jan 2016 14:44:21 +0100, by Thomas Wuerthinger
-
removed JVMCI libraryThu, 31 Dec 2015 15:37:16 +0100, by Doug Simon